Genesis Strengthens Market Leadership with Strategic Combination: What This Means for Our UK and Ireland Partners

Share on

As you may have already seen, Genesis has received a strategic investment from Diversis Capital and combined with two leading American healthcare technology companies — Kermit and Meperia — under the Genesis brand. Together, we are now building the first unified Clinical Lifecycle Management Platform for healthcare. As your trusted partner in clinical traceability and supply chain automation, we want to be clear about what this milestone means for you.

Expanded Capabilities Across the Clinical Lifecycle

The combination unites complementary technologies that, together, address the full Clinical Lifecycle — from data and sourcing through inventory, clinical point-of-use, and spend management. Genesis today leads the market in clinical traceability, inventory management, and point-of-use automation. Kermit adds purpose-built bill-only automation and physician preference item spend protection. Meperia adds item-master data normalisation and procurement intelligence. Brought together on a single, vendor-neutral platform, these capabilities close the gaps where errors, waste, and risk traditionally hide.

It’s important to be realistic about timing. Kermit and Meperia are American companies that will expand geographically over the coming months and years. Integration of their technologies into the unified Genesis platform will follow a phased approach beginning later in 2026. We’re committed to managing expectations carefully whilst delivering additional value over time.

About Genesis

Genesis is the Clinical Lifecycle Management Platform — five purpose-built solutions spanning data connectivity, strategic sourcing, inventory management, clinical utilisation, and spend management, powered by an intelligence layer that gives healthcare organisations the visibility, efficiency, and control needed to improve financial performance while protecting patient safety. Headquartered in Cork, Ireland, Genesis serves premier healthcare organisations including NHS Scotland, Manchester University NHS Foundation Trust, Royal Free London, and Tallaght University Hospital.
